Kevin Durant righted an atrocious wrong on Sunday (December 7). After hearing news of Anthony Cupp, a teen from Warren, Michigan who was recently jumped and robbed for his Nike KD 7, the Oklahoma Thunder replaced his shoes and then some just before his team faced the Detroit Pistons.

San Diego rapper Brandon “Tiny Doo” Duncan is facing life in prison for lyrics he used in a song describing a crime he didn’t commit. While Tiny Doo is apparently gang affiliated, his lawyer claims the lyrics should fall under free speech guidelines.
